Consumers' Surplus As an Exact and Superlative Cardinal Welfare Indicator
Authors:Robert G. Chambers
Affiliation:University of Maryland, USA.;University of Western Australia
Abstract:This article shows that the Bennet-Bowley consumer surplus measure is an exact measure of Allais' disposable surplus if the consumer's utility function is of the translation-homothetic generalized quadratic form. The Bennet-Bowley consumer surplus measure, therefore, is a superlative cardinal welfare measure for the entire class of translation homothetic preferences. Because the exactness results in this article apply for cardinal welfare measures, they can be meaningfully aggregated across consumers to make aggregate welfare comparisons.
